Output e91dbeeca13e819ff56eb913b3bfa672cec4e0b9fc0959dd64a8213853c4e785:8

value
681000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e1fbec291106284f35e03bf6a32fc1eeaae43d OP_EQUAL
address
3CATg4VZdmY2i82rW8Ho681y59CgB6HpQn
transaction
e91dbeeca13e819ff56eb913b3bfa672cec4e0b9fc0959dd64a8213853c4e785
confirmations
286938
spent
true